Transaction 89171493730566193bcb5456937d7daaa9e8139b3e443d97aa2bef492e1047ce
1 Input
1 Output
-
89171493730566193bcb5456937d7daaa9e8139b3e443d97aa2bef492e1047ce:0
- value
- 1914326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 886f2ddb5259a4bd9181a8ece290b4b80ff8b25f OP_EQUAL
- address
- 3E8R1Vbo7WVRDbQ4Gmrm9eTfYA5L1hzjjY